• Title/Summary/Keyword: 병렬 시뮬레이션

Search Result 754, Processing Time 0.036 seconds

Multi -Core Transactional Memory for High Contention Parallel Processing (집중 충돌 병렬 처리를 위한 효율적인 다중 코어 트랜잭셔널 메모리)

  • Kim, Seung-Hun;Kim, Sun-Woo;Ro, Won-Woo
    • Journal of the Institute of Electronics Engineers of Korea CI
    • /
    • v.48 no.1
    • /
    • pp.72-79
    • /
    • 2011
  • The importance of parallel programming seriously emerges ever since the modern microprocessor architecture has been shifted to the multi-core system. Transactional Memory has been proposed to address synchronization which is usually implemented by using locks. However, the lock based synchronization method reduces the parallelism and has the possibility of causing deadlock. In this paper, we propose an efficient method to utilize transactional memory for the situation which has high contention. The proposed idea is based on the theoretical analysis and it is verified with simulation results. The simulation environment has been implemented using HTM(Hardware Transactional Memory) systems. We also propose a model of the dining philosopher problem to discuss the efficient resource management using the transactional memory technique.

Application and Validation of Delay Dependent Parallel Distributed Compensation Controller for Rotary Wing System (회전익 시스템의 시간지연 종속 병렬분산보상제어기 적용과 검증)

  • You, Young-Jin;Choi, Yun-Sung;Jeong, Jin-Seok;Song, Woo-Jin;Kang, Beom-Soo
    • Journal of the Korean Society for Aeronautical & Space Sciences
    • /
    • v.44 no.12
    • /
    • pp.1043-1053
    • /
    • 2016
  • In this paper, the application of Parallel Distributed Compensation (PDC) controller for fixed pitch rotary wing system was studied. For nonlinear modeling, T-S fuzzy model was utilized to advance system control including the tilt type UAV. PDC controller was designed through the Linear Matrix Inequality (LMI). Experiments for determining the applicability and feasibility of PDC were performed using the 1 axis attitude control equipment and simulation. To verify the performance and characteristics of the controller, Mathworks Co. Simulink was used. After then, the PDC controller performance was verified and the results with developed controller using a 1 axis attitude control equipment were compared. Verification of the feasibility of PDC controller for the fixed pitch rotary wing system and identification of the overall performance and improvement analysis was conducted based on the experimental results.

The development of parallel computation method for the fire-driven-flow in the subway station (도시철도역사에서 화재유동에 대한 병렬계산방법연구)

  • Jang, Yong-Jun;Lee, Chang-Hyun;Kim, Hag-Beom;Park, Won-Hee
    • Proceedings of the KSR Conference
    • /
    • 2008.06a
    • /
    • pp.1809-1815
    • /
    • 2008
  • This experiment simulated the fire driven flow of an underground station through parallel processing method. Fire analysis program FDS(Fire Dynamics Simulation), using LES(Large Eddy Simulation), has been used and a 6-node parallel cluster, each node with 3.0Ghz_2set installed, has been used for parallel computation. Simulation model was based on the Kwangju-geumnan subway station. Underground station, and the total time for simulation was set at 600s. First, the whole underground passage was divided to 1-Mesh and 8-Mesh in order to compare the parallel computation of a single CPU and Multi-CPU. With matrix numbers($15{\times}10^6$) more than what a single CPU can handle, fire driven flow from the center of the platform and the subway itself was analyzed. As a result, there seemed to be almost no difference between the single CPU's result and the Multi-CPU's ones. $3{\times}10^6$ grid point one employed to test the computing time with 2CPU and 7CPU computation were computable two times and fire times faster than 1CPU respectively. In this study it was confirmed that CPU could be overcome by using parallel computation.

  • PDF

Development of a Web-Based Simulator (웹 기반 시뮬레이터의 구현)

  • 김종은
    • Proceedings of the Korea Society for Simulation Conference
    • /
    • 1999.10a
    • /
    • pp.331-336
    • /
    • 1999
  • 웹은 지난 수년간 급속도로 발전하였으며 웹의 다양한 활용 분야 중에서 시뮬레이션은 웹의 특성을 가장 잘 이용하는 분야 중 하나로, 웹 기반 시뮬레이션의 구현에 대한 연구가 활발히 이루어지고 있다. 또한 Java 언어의 출현은 웹에서 실질적인 애니메이션과 애니메이션들간의 상호동작을 가능하게 한다. 웹 기반 분산 시뮬레이션은 웹의 분산 특성과 자바의 객체지향 특성을 이용한 분산 시뮬레이션이다. time-warp 기법을 사용하는 웹 기반 분산 시뮬레이션에서 speedup에 대한 성능은 rollback과 통신 지연이 가장 중요한 요인이다. rollback이 발생한 경우 시뮬레이션을 다시 수행하여 시뮬레이션을 매우 느리게 한다. 이러한 rollback과 통신 지연의 방대한 오버헤드는 시뮬레이션 모델의 지역적 분할을 사용할 때 발생한다. 본 발표에서는 time-warp을 기본 구졸 자바의 RMI를 사용하는 웹 기반 분산 시뮬레이션에서 통신 지연에 의한 오버헤드 및 거대한 병렬성과 분산을 고려한 시뮬레이션의 구현 모델을 제안하고 구현한다.

  • PDF

An Effect Analysis of Layout Concepts on the Performances in Manufacturing Lines for Automotive Engine (자동차 엔진 생산라인 배치개념이 효율에 미치는 영향분석)

  • Xu, Te;Moon, Dug-Hee;Shin, Yang-Woo;Jung, Jong-Yun
    • Journal of the Korea Society for Simulation
    • /
    • v.19 no.2
    • /
    • pp.107-118
    • /
    • 2010
  • Automotive manufacturing is a complex task that requires the production and assembly of thousands of different components or parts. The engine and the transmission are the major components that constitute a power train system. Although manufacturing processes of an engine are similar, the layouts of the manufacturing lines are different from factory to factory. It is due to the different design concept that how to combine the serial and parallel structures. In this paper, three engine lines of different factories are introduced, and the simulation technology is used to make the performance analysis for different design concepts.

A Proposal of Parallel Interworking Model for Broadband Access Network (광대역 액세스 망을 위한 병렬형 연동 모델의 제안)

  • 김춘희;차영욱;한기준
    • Journal of Korea Multimedia Society
    • /
    • v.4 no.5
    • /
    • pp.455-464
    • /
    • 2001
  • For future multimedia services, one of the most crucial issues is building an access network that can accommodate multimedia services in subscriber network. The VB5.2 interface of B-ISDN located between an access network and a service node allows dynamic allocation and release of ATM resources. The SG 13 of ITU-T is standardizing the B-BCC protocol, which is sequentially interworked with signaling protocols in the service node. To minimize a connection setup delay of the sequential interworking mode, we proposed the parallel interworking model in which the SN executes simultaneously the connection control protocol of VB5.2 interface and signaling protocol. We simulate two interworking models in terms of a connection setup delay and a completion ratio. The results of simulation show that our proposed parallel interworking model for the VB5.2 interface reduces the setup delay and has the similar completion ratio compared to the sequential interworking model. however, the connection setup delay of parallel interworking model becomes about seven tenths of that of the sequential interworking model and the improvement become larger as the arrival rate increased.

  • PDF

Locomotion Control of Biped Robots with Serially-Linked Parallel Legs (이중 병렬형 다리 구조를 가진 2족보행로봇의 보행제어)

  • Yoon, Jung-Han;Park, Jong-Hyeon
    • Transactions of the Korean Society of Mechanical Engineers A
    • /
    • v.34 no.6
    • /
    • pp.683-693
    • /
    • 2010
  • In this paper, we propose a new parallel mechanism for the legs of biped robots and the control of the robot's locomotion. A leg consists of two 3-DOF parallel platforms linked serially: one is an orientation platform for a thigh and the other is the 3-DOF asymmetric parallel platform for the shank. The desired locomotion trajectory is generated on the basis of the Gravity-Compensated Inverted Pendulum Mode (GCIPM) in the sagittal direction and the Linear Inverted Pendulum Mode (LIPM) in the lateral direction, respectively. In order to simulate the ground reaction force, a 6-DOF elastic pad model is used underneath each of the soles. The performance and effectiveness of the proposed parallel mechanism and locomotion control are shown by the results of computer simulations of a 12-DOF parallel biped robot using $SimMechanics^{(R)}$.

DC-Link Current Ripple Reduction with an Interleaving Scheme in Three-Parallel Wind Power System (인터리빙 방식을 이용한 3병렬 풍력 발전 시스템의 직류단 전류 리플 저감 기법)

  • Jeong, Min-Gyo;Anatolii, Tcai;Lee, Kyo-Beum
    • Proceedings of the KIPE Conference
    • /
    • 2016.07a
    • /
    • pp.249-250
    • /
    • 2016
  • 본 논문에서는 3병렬 풍력발전 시스템의 직류단 전류 리플을 저감하기 위한 인터리빙 기법을 제안한다. 병렬 구조의 풍력발전 시스템은 각 발전기 측 컨버터의 전류 고조파로 인해 직류단에 전류 리플이 발생한다. 이러한 전류 고조파들의 합과 관련된 전류 리플은 직류단 커패시터의 수명 단축 및 전체 시스템의 손실을 유발한다. 이를 방지하기 위해 3병렬 풍력발전 시스템에서의 전류 고조파를 분석하고, 전류 리플을 최소화하기 위한 최적의 인터리빙 각을 구하여 전류 리플을 저감하는 기법을 제안한다. 제안하는 기법의 타당성을 PSIM 시뮬레이션을 통해 확인한다.

  • PDF